[发明专利]一种适用于Android系统的软件保护方法及系统无效
申请号: | 201110180829.0 | 申请日: | 2011-06-30 |
公开(公告)号: | CN102236757A | 公开(公告)日: | 2011-11-09 |
发明(设计)人: | 邝坚;范登科;卞佳丽;刘建培;张晓杰 | 申请(专利权)人: | 北京邮电大学 |
主分类号: | G06F21/00 | 分类号: | G06F21/00 |
代理公司: | 北京聿宏知识产权代理有限公司 11372 | 代理人: | 吴大建;刘华联 |
地址: | 100876 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种适用于Android系统的软件保护方法及系统。该方法包括:解析步骤,从待加密的Android应用软件的APK文件中解析出DEX文件;加密步骤,对所述DEX文件的全部或部分信息进行加密,生成加密后的DEX文件;生成步骤,将所述加密后的DEX文件替换加密前的所述DEX文件,生成对所述DEX文件的全部或部分信息进行了加密的APK文件和对密钥进行MD5加密的摘要文件。由于该方法通过只针对APK文件中的DEX文件的关键信息(例如DEX文件头、DEX文件中的字节码等)的加密保护,从而大大提高了加密和解密的执行效率。 | ||
搜索关键词: | 一种 适用于 android 系统 软件 保护 方法 | ||
【主权项】:
一种适用于Android系统的软件保护方法,其特征在于,包括:解析步骤,从待加密的Android应用软件的APK文件中解析出DEX文件;加密步骤,对所述DEX文件的全部或部分信息进行加密,生成加密后的DEX文件;生成步骤,将所述加密后的DEX文件替换加密前的所述DEX文件,生成对所述DEX文件的全部或部分信息进行了加密的APK文件和对密钥进行MD5加密的摘要文件。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京邮电大学,未经北京邮电大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201110180829.0/,转载请声明来源钻瓜专利网。
- 上一篇:舱底水分离器
- 下一篇:一种基于硬件数字滤波的谐波抑制装置